Package: nvidia-kernel-source Version: 1.0.7174-4 Severity: important Driver compiles and loads fine (it shows up in lsmod). However, sometimes /dev/nvidia* nodes are not created and therefore trying to use the driver to run X is impossible. Usually if I simply modprobe and rmmod nvidia multiple times eventually the devices show up...
